Kylie Jenner's Baby Daddy, Travis Scott, Pleads Guilty to Disorderly Conduct

Two people were injured at one of his concerts.

E! News can confirm Travis Scott pleaded guilty to disorderly conduct stemming from an incident at a concert in Arkansas last May.

Jon Nelson, Scott's attorney from Norwood and Norwood Law Firm, confirms to E! News that the rapper (real name Jacques Webster) accepted a plea deal with prosecutors on Jan. 12, 2018.

As a part of the agreement, prosecutors dismissed two of Scott's serious charges, including inciting a riot and endangering the welfare of a minor, which are both misdemeanor charges. In return, Scott agreed to plead guilty to disorderly conduct. 

Kylie Jenner's boyfriend was ordered to pay $640 in court-associated costs. He also paid $6,825.31 to two people who claimed they were injured at the concert.

"He didn't feel that he was responsible for the injuries, but he felt bad and wanted to do the right thing," Nelson told us. "We thought the police way over-charged him. In the end, we feel that the prosecutors did the right thing."

Scott was originally arrested on May 3, 2017, in Rogers, Ark., after authorities said he encouraged people to rush the stage during his concert and bypass the security protocols that ensure concert-goer safety.

After the concert, the rapper was immediately transported to the Benton County Sheriff's Office, where he was charged with inciting a riot, disorderly conduct and endangering the welfare of a minor. He was released later that night without bail.
